一个简单的JWT库

1.0.1 2023-07-26 08:58 UTC

This package is auto-updated.

Last update: 2024-09-27 12:42:35 UTC


README

JWT简单库

安装

要安装jwt,请运行以下命令

composer require worldxyj/jwt

快速开始

use Worldxyj\Jwt;

$jwt = new Jwt('your own secret');

$payload = [
    'name' => 'worldxyj/jwt',
    'des' => '一个简单的JWT库'
];

$tokenDefault = $jwt->getToken($payload);// 默认过期时间1天

$tokenExp = $jwt->getTokenWithExp($payload, 3600 * 24);// 自定义过期时间

$res = $jwt->verifyToken($tokenDefault);// 验证token

if($res['errcode'] == 0){
    $payload = $res['data'];
    echo '验证通过';
}